The four Welsh rugby regions have raised the amount they can spend on players' wages by £1m to £4.5m.

In December 2011 the regions - Cardiff Blues, Dragons, Ospreys and Scarlets - imposed a salary cap of £3.5m a year when all four were posting losses.

The rise reflects improved finances, with extra money from Europe and a new deal with the Welsh Rugby Union.

Pro Rugby Wales declined to comment, but it is understood the decision was mutually agreed after a review.

It is hoped the extra cash will help the regions retain star players and potentially bring more "Welsh exiles" home.

Leigh Halfpenny, Jonathan Davies, George North and Luke Charteris are thought to be considering returning to Wales next season.

The Ospreys are hoping Dan Biggar and Alun Wyn Jones will agree to extend their current National Dual Contracts.

However, the regions - represented by Pro Rugby Wales - are expected to make building squad depth a priority, and not necessarily spend big figures on marquee signings.

The new ceiling - which is self-imposed - is still some way below that of England's Aviva Premiership.

Premiership Rugby Limited - the umbrella body that governs England's Premiership clubs - announced in October they would be raising their cap next season from £5.1m to £6.5m, and to £7m the season after that.

These figures exclude the salaries of two so-called "marquee signings" that remain outside the cap.

•The new RSA also limits the number of foreign players in regional squads to a maximum of six while each region will be allowed two time-serving players who will be available for Welsh selection after three years residency. The key principle for non-Welsh qualified players is to provide a “core” of experienced squad players that can anchor performance, particularly during international periods and provide the platform to develop our younger players at a senior regional level. Experience over the period of the previous agreement has illustrated that 6 + 2 is the very minimum necessary to achieve these two aims.

Being realistic, and considering the overall package the regions have to offer (facilities, coaching staff, standard of live in the area, money available, competitions involved in, general positioning in league/Europe etc), when making overseas signings the best we can hope to get hold of are players who are on the Super XV books, but either have a star player ahead of them in the pecking order, or who have yet to stamp their mark. Any player better than that will be snapped up by either a higher playing side, or a side that are consistently ranked higher in the league/Europe. When the overall package the regions can offer improves so will the standard of overseas player we can sign.
